Step 1: Calculate Your Power Needs
First, determine which appliances and devices you must power during an outage. Prioritize essentials like:
Refrigerators/freezers
Lights and communication devices
Medical equipment (e.g., oxygen concentrators)
Sump pumps (to prevent flooding)
Wi-Fi routers and phones
Pro Tip: Check appliance labels for wattage (W) or amperage (A). Use this formula:
Total Watts = (Watts of Device × Quantity) ÷ Efficiency (0.85 for inverters)
Example: A 600W refrigerator + 4 LED lights (60W total) = 660W ÷ 0.85 ≈ 776W required.
For whole-home solutions, consider a generator (5,000–20,000W). For targeted backup, a portable power station (500–3,000W) may suffice.
Step 2: Choose Battery Chemistry
Three main battery types dominate the market:
Lead-Acid (SLA/AGM)
Pros: Affordable, robust.
Cons: Heavier, shorter lifespan (300–500 cycles).
Lithium-Ion (LiFePO4)
Pros: Lightweight, long lifespan (2,000+ cycles), fast charging.
Cons: Higher upfront cost.
Gel/Sealed Batteries
Pros: Leak-proof, low maintenance.
Cons: Lower energy density than lithium.
For most homes, lithium-ion offers the best balance of performance and longevity.

Step 3: Match Use Case
Short Outages (2–4 hours): A compact power station (500–1,000W) with 500Wh–1,500Wh capacity works for charging phones, lights, and small appliances.
Extended Outages (1–3 days): Opt for a 2,000W–3,000W system with 2,400Wh–5,000Wh capacity to run refrigerators, TVs, and fans.
Whole-Home Backup: Install a gasoline/propane generator (8–22kW) with automatic transfer switches for seamless power during long blackouts.
Step 4: Prioritize Safety Features
Never compromise on safety. Look for:
Overload/Short-Circuit Protection: Prevents damage from power surges.
Temperature Control: Automatic shutdown if overheating.
Certifications: UL, CE, or FCC approvals ensure compliance with safety standards.
Pure Sine Wave Inverters: Protect sensitive electronics (e.g., laptops, TVs).
